No bids made in Indian Oil tender for ships to carry Gulf cargoes, say sources

Indian Oil Corporation has failed to secure any bids for chartering vessels to transport crude oil and LPG from the Strait of Hormuz. Ship owners are hesitant due to the current geopolitical climate, preferring to await clearer terms before entering the region. The tenders sought to move significant quantities of LPG and crude from key Middle Eastern ports to India's west coast.

No happy hour yet: Alcohol makers flag cost shock, seek state price hike

Alcoholic beverage makers are urging state governments for price increases. Rising costs for cans and bottles are impacting production. Supply chain disruptions, particularly from the West Asia crisis, have led to significant price surges for glass, paper, and other materials. Manufacturers face potential shutdowns.
